I certainly wouldn't count two reviews as the bombing of a product or kit either @HappyDaze.  There really hasn't been enough time lapsed for reviews to be showing up yet.  Heck, order just arrived two days ago so did these two reviewers even give it a fair shot?  I know one of them posted that the new CC cream isn't as dewy as the original and she didn't like it for that reason.  She obviously wasn't paying attention to all the demo's because Dimitri repeatedly said it dries down to a semi-matte finish.  I don't understand the comments about the dry eyeshadows either, unless their palettes arrived opened.  These will dry out if the cap isn't on securely, but the one of mine that I swatched on my hand was very creamy.  The colors themselves are a little dark, more for the crease and outer corner of the eye.  I haven't actually tried them yet, to see if they can be buffed or sheered out so we'll see.  They'd probably work as liners for some people.  

From my own personal experience, I have not played with anything but the CC cream yet.  I made a boo-boo on my first order and selected the "medium" because that's what I usually wear.  Concerned after the fact, that it would be too dark, I ordered another one in "light".  The medium shade is definitely darker than the original medium, but oddly enough I can use both shades in the new CC cream.  Today I mixed a little of each and I liked that too.  The first time I used it, I didn't use any kind of primer and I also didn't use a moisturizer beforehand.  The CC cream went on well and had a nice finish, but didn't last until the end of the day.  I think that's due to the thinner consistency (it's a little more liquidy than most BB/CC creams), but some doggie kisses played a part in that too.  Again today, I didn't use a separate moisturizer.   I mixed the two shades together and added a little sprinkle of crushed pearl powder.  It seemed to have better adhesion (if I can call it that) and my face looked more even toned and finished without using a finishing powder and it made a nice surface for blush, bronzer, and highlighter. Coverage also lasted longer into the day.  I'll test the eyeshadows and mascara tomorrow and probably give the pearl mask a test drive tomorrow night or over the weekend.
